Sentencing concludes case of Ryan Guitron
From NCNewsPress: “Attorney General Jon Bruning today announced Vencil Ash III, 41, and Kelly Meehan, 24, were sentenced in relation to the 2003 shooting death of Ryan Guitron.
Ash was sentenced to life imprisonment for one count of first-degree murder. He was found guilty by jury last month in Kimball County District Court.
Meehan pleaded guilty to one count of being an accessory to a felony and was sentenced to the maximum 20 to 60 months in prison.”
Guitron’s remains were recovered in 2010.
